Optimum Staff Review

3.5

Good speeds but poor customer satisfaction scores

Optimum is a major national cable internet provider. Most of Optimum’s 4.3 million subscribers receive cable internet service. But the ISP is also adding some all-fiber connections in select markets. Optimum is the internet brand name of Altice USA, which rolled the company formerly called Suddenlink into the Optimum brand in 2022 [1]. Altice/Optimum is the 6th-largest ISP in the nation [2]. Optimum seems to check off all the right boxes for many of its offerings. You will have no data caps and no required contracts with Optimum internet plans. You will also get free equipment rental included with your monthly plan price. And Optimum’s prices are good (at least while the promotions last). So why are Optimum’s national customer satisfaction scores so low? We’ll check into that as we give you an overview of what to expect from an Optimum internet connection.

Lumos Staff Review

4.0

Lumos Fiber is building out a strong, fast network in 3 states

Lumos Fiber is one of the many regional fiber internet providers that are bringing big changes to rural and small town America. Lumos is currently operating in North Carolina and Virginia, with plans for buildout in South Carolina soon [1]. Lumos Fiber grew out of a very recent merger in August 2022. Neither of the companies in that merger was new. In fact, one of the companies that merged to form Lumos Fiber was over one hundred years old. That company was North State Communications, which started in 1905 in High Point, North Carolina as North State Telephone. North State had upheld a good reputation among customers for decades. North State was also an early builder of fiber-optic line. As far back as 2009, North State was offering fiber internet at 80 Mbps download/30 Mbps upload, which was pretty impressive for a small regional internet provider at that time [2]. North State merged with Lumos Networks of Virginia to form Lumos Fiber, and the new ISP is now expanding its coverage area in NC, VA, and SC [3]. This ISP formed by the merger is so new and comparatively small that you won’t find Lumos Fiber in the major national customer satisfaction surveys online. We are lucky that one of our writers lives in the coverage area in North Carolina, so we can give you the local scoop on how people feel about Lumos Fiber. Word-of-mouth reports indicate that many customers really like their Lumos Fiber service and often recommend the company as the best local internet provider. In Lumos Fiber’s coverage area, they are often the only fiber game around. Customers really like the fast speeds, reliability, and a choice of low monthly prices that are much better than Spectrum’s cable internet prices.

Optimum Pricing

3.0

Good initial prices followed by price hikes

Cable internet is the chief type of connection that Optimum provides its customers. Because of improvements to cable internet technology, you can get gigabit download speeds from many cable internet companies like Optimum. You just won’t get the same upload speeds from cable as you will from an all-fiber connection [3]. Whether you get the usual cable service or all-fiber, you will get good prices from Optimum, and those prices will be locked for 2 years. Here’s an example. You’ll pay $40/month for Optimum’s first tier cable plan, which is 300 Mbps download/20 Mbps upload. That is a good price for these speeds. Even Optimum’s first-tier fiber plan is also priced at $40/month for symmetrical 300 Mbps speeds. 1 Gig speeds run around $80/month for the promotional period. In the areas where you can get 2 Gig or 5 Gig Optimum Fiber, you’ll pay $120-180/month for symmetrical speeds, which is still competitive with prices across the industry. The catch is that after those two years, standard prices will be higher. That may be why Optimum is seeing year-over-year declines in its cable customers [4]. The price hikes may be pushing people to other options at the end of their two-year promotion.

Lumos Pricing

4.0

Attractive pricing for Lumos Fiber plans and better DSL pricing than competitors

Lumos does not emphasize its DSL offerings in its promotions. The ISP is working hard to replace DSL networks with fiber service. Nonetheless, you may live in a service area where Lumos can only offer you DSL. If that is the case, your pricing will be $34/month for DSL, which is pretty good considering most DSL plans from other providers start at $50. Still, what most people are going to want from Lumos Fiber is… fiber. Even solid DSL will not come near the speed and reliability of fiber internet. Your fiber plan offers from Lumos Fiber will be appealing. For fiber’s symmetrical speeds, you will get 200 Mbps for $40/month. That price will not get an automatic hike after a year. It’s simply the standard price. That is a very good deal! Most other providers that even approach that monthly price are offering slower speeds such as 50 or 100 Mbps. In Lumos’s higher speed tiers, you will also get attractive promotional offers for a year, then a minimal price hike of $10 after that first year. This increase is far less that the $20-30 price increases you’ll often see from other fiber or cable providers. For example, the Lumos 500 Mbps fiber plan will start at $50/month for 12 months, then move to $60 standard pricing. The 1 Gig plan will begin at $70/month for 12 months, then increase to the standard $80 rate. Lumos Fiber also has a 2 Gig plan available in select areas starting at $100/month. These are great internet plan prices. All the Lumos Fiber levels are $5-10 below AT&T Fiber’s monthly prices, and AT&T is usually thought to have competitive fiber plans. As for a comparison with major cable providers, Lumos Fiber comes out way ahead. Spectrum’s standard cable internet rate for 1 Gig download/35 Mbps upload is $120/month. Need we say more? Lumos Fiber’s price is 30% lower than the Spectrum price, and Lumos is also offering a superior speed at symmetrical 1 Gig download/upload speeds. When you consider that Lumos also does not require data caps or annual contracts for its plans, it’s easy to see why users like Lumos Fiber.

Optimum Reliability and Performance

4.0

Cable and fiber both provide fast download speeds, but cable's upload speeds are slower

With hybrid fiber-coaxial (HFC) technology, Optimum gives its cable customers gigabit download speeds but much slower upload speeds. That’s typical for cable internet service. Optimum is comparable to other major cable internet providers such as Spectrum and Xfinity, offering upload speeds at a maximum of around 35-50 Mbps. Optimum differs from the cable internet competition because it is also launching into the all-fiber internet market. Optimum’s current fiber internet customer base is small but has doubled in the last couple of years from around 100,000 to over 200,000 subscribers [4]. By 2025, Optimum plans to create over 6.5 million fiber passings [5]. Fiber internet’s most striking advantage over cable internet is that fiber offers symmetrical upload and download speeds. With Optimum’s fiber plans, customers get the same 300 Mbps download speed as with cable, but instead of cable’s 20 Mbps upload, they will get a full 300 upload speed from fiber. This is a game-changer for online gaming, videoconferencing, and large homes with multiple devices. When Altice merged Suddenlink under the Optimum brand, the company had two distinct “footprints” left from where the old Optimum and Suddenlink coverage had existed. Suddenlink’s coverage area had been primarily in the South and West. Optimum was strong in the Northeast, and particularly in the tri-state area of New York, New Jersey, and Connecticut. Now, the fiber buildout is fastest in that tristate area [1]. Your chances of getting fiber internet from Optimum in the next year or two will be better if you live in the tri-state area.

Lumos Reliability and Performance

4.0

Lumos Fiber offers up to 2 Gigs symmetrical fiber speeds

Lumos has been building fiber infrastructure as quickly as possible, often “overbuilding” fiber in areas where they once offered DSL [4]. As usual, fiber internet outperforms every other internet technology. With Lumos Fiber plans, you will get symmetrical speeds that allow you to use multiple devices for HD streaming or real-time gaming. Videoconferencing will be smooth and glitch-free. If you have to upload large files for work, fiber internet can do it in seconds where DSL might take 30 minutes. That brings us to how your internet performance will differ if you are in an area where Lumos can only offer DSL. Your download speed with a Lumos DSL plan will vary from 15 Mbps to about 30 Mbps depending on your location, while upload speeds usually won’t top 3 Mbps. If your only alternative is satellite internet or fixed wireless, then you might consider DSL. But if you have a choice of a cable internet provider, cable will probably be your best option until fiber internet reaches your area.

Optimum Equipment, Installation and Bonus Features

4.0

No equipment rental fees, free installation with Optimum plans

Optimum will provide your modem/router as part of your monthly plan fee, with no extra rental charge. If you have a compatible cable plan, you may even get a Wi-Fi 6 router, which will give you higher speeds for multiple devices than Wi-Fi 5. Fiber internet plans from Optimum will often include the Wi-Fi 6 gateway as well. If you would rather use your own modem and router, Optimum will allow it. Just be sure to check for compatibility with their specs. Standard installation is free with Optimum plans.

Lumos Equipment, Installation and Bonus Features

4.0

Monthly equipment rental fee optional if you use personal modem/router

Lumos charges about $10 a month to supply you with a gateway (modem/router combo). Though Lumos allows you to use your own modem/router, you should first be sure your device is compatible with their service. Like most providers, Lumos can’t guarantee tech support for customers’ personal modems and routers. If you get Lumos Total Home Wi-Fi, you will also have access to an app that allows you to manage your Wi-Fi network, including parental controls for internet access. Lumos will charge a $75 installation fee for some plans, but your installation fee may be waived for certain promotions or plans.

Optimum Customer Experience & Support

3.0

Optimum customer satisfaction: the big question mark

With so many seemingly good points to its service and pricing, why has Optimum’s customer satisfaction scored significantly below average according to J.D. Power? [6] A random sampling of online user reviews seems to indicate two major complaints. The first is outages and failure of technical response. The second is a more general dissatisfaction with the phone system, being transferred around to different departments, and getting contradictory responses from different phone reps when trying to solve billing issues. Because this is a fairly even distribution of complaints, it’s likely that Optimum is just not quick enough in responding to customer concerns, whether they be technical or billing-related. We can’t know the reason for this dysfunction. Often, these kinds of responsiveness issues happen when companies are understaffed or have high staff turnover in their customer service. But until Optimum gets better ratings, we’re going to have to give them only 3 stars for customer satisfaction.

Lumos Customer Experience & Support

N/A (too new to score)

As we mentioned in the summary, Lumos Fiber is too new and small to have accumulated any national scores from customer satisfaction surveys such as J.D. Power. There isn’t even much of an internet footprint for customer reviews since the merger occurred in summer 2022. For that reason, we will not assign Lumos Fiber an official score for customer satisfaction until there’s more user feedback online. However, reporting from our staff’s experience, Lumos Fiber is quite popular with customers in North Carolina. Taking a straw poll on a neighborhood association page or on Nextdoor.com will often result in your neighbors telling you that Lumos Fiber is the best ISP in town. Do remember that ISP satisfaction can vary widely from one location to another. Customers of the former North State in North Carolina may have a different experience from customers of the former Lumos Networks in Virginia. But thus far, reports for Lumos Fiber seem positive. We’ll update you with more information as the company establishes a track record in its new form.
